For checked baggage, the allowance for liquids is generally more flexible compared to carry-on items. Passengers are typically permitted to include liquid items in containers lar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). However, airlines might enforce limits on the total volume or weight of checked bags, which can indirectly influence how many liquid containers can be included.

Many carriers set a weight limit of around 50 pounds (23 kilograms) per bag. This means that the total weight of all items, including liquids, must not exceed this threshold. It’s advisable to double-check the specific rules of the airline, as variations may exist regarding the maximum weight, especially for international flights.

Handling Overflow and Spills in Bags

If a container leaks in a suitcase, immediate action is crucial to prevent damage to other belongings. First, isolate the affected items to minimize contamination. Remove any wet clothing, toiletries, or electronics from the vicinity of the spill.

For liquid damage, absorb any moisture with a clean, dry cloth or paper towel. If necessary, place affected items in a separate bag to contain the mess. Using resealable bags for toiletries can help avoid this issue in the future.

Tips for Prevention

Opt for leak-proof containers when packing potential spills. Wrapping bottles in plastic wrap and securing them with tape can provide an extra layer of protection. Storing items in sturdy, hard-shell cases also adds an element of safety.

Consider utilizing travel-sized containers for any personal care products that may pose a risk. Keeping a checklist to ensure compatibility with airline regulations can streamline packing efforts.

Dealing with Damage

After addressing the immediate overflow, assess other items for potential harm. If valuables or electronics are affected, ensure they are completely dry before attempting to use them again. In case of significant losses, review airline policies regarding compensation for damaged goods.
